πŸ₯˜ Ingredients

10 items
  • 2 cans (5 oz each) Canned tuna
  • 8 oz Cream cheese
  • 2 tablespoons Mayonnaise
  • 1 tablespoon Dijon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on L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on, chopped Fresh dill
  • 2 tablespoons, chopped Green onions
  • 1 stalk, finely chopped Celery
  • 0.5 teaspoons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oons Black pepper

πŸ“ Instructions

10 steps
1

Open the cans of tuna and drain them well to remove excess liquid.

2

In a medium-sized mixing bowl, add the drained tuna and break it into small flakes using a fork.

3

Add cream cheese to the bowl with the tuna. Make sure it is softened to room temperature for easier mixing.

4

Mix in the mayonnaise and Dijon mustard until well combined, resulting in a creamy consistency.

5

Add the lemon juice, which will give the spread a fresh and zesty flavor.

6

Stir in the chopped fresh dill, green onions, and finely chopped celery to incorporate freshness and crunch.

7

Season the mixture with salt and black pepper to taste, ensuring to mix thoroughly.

8

Transfer the tuna spread into a serving bowl or store it in an airtight container.

9

Chill the tuna spread in the refrigerator for 30 minutes for best flavor before serving.

10

Serve chilled with low-carb options like cucumber slices, bell pepper strips, or almond flour crackers.
